Jaipur, May 3 -- Lakshmi Narayan Mittal and Aditya Mittal on Sunday announced that a definitive agreement has been reached to acquire the IPL franchise Rajasthan Royals, in partnership with Adar Poonawalla, from Manoj Badale-led consortium of investors.
Following completion, the Mittal Family will own approximately 75% of Rajasthan Royals, with Adar Poonawalla holding approximately 18%. The remaining approximately 7% will be held by approved existing investors, including Manoj Badale, according to a press release from Rajasthan Royals.
Badale will continue to support Rajasthan Royals, acting as a bridge between the past and the present, and bringing his deep knowledge and experience of cricket to the franchise.
